Exploring the Best CSGO Surf Maps: A Beginner's Guide
If you're new to CSGO surf maps, you might be wondering how to get started in this thrilling aspect of the game. Surfing in Counter-Strike: Global Offensive involves moving along sloped surfaces, allowing players to gain speed and navigate intricate courses. To help you dive into the world of surf maps, we've compiled a list of some of the best starting maps specifically designed for beginners. These maps feature gentle slopes and easy-to-follow paths that will give you a solid introduction to the surfing mechanics while enhancing your skills.
Here are some of the top CSGO surf maps you should check out:
- surf_beginner: A classic map perfect for newcomers, featuring simple ramps and an intuitive layout.
- surf_easy_clouds: This map offers a beautiful aesthetic along with straightforward course design, making it ideal for practicing.
- surf_1st_map: Designed exclusively for those just starting, it provides a welcoming environment for players to learn the ropes.
These maps not only help you learn the essentials of surfing but also serve as a gateway to more advanced challenges in the CSGO community.

Tips and Tricks for Mastering CSGO Surfing Techniques
Counter-Strike: Global Offensive (CSGO) surfing is an exhilarating and skillful way to navigate maps while enhancing your movement mechanics. To master surfing techniques, you must first become familiar with basic controls and physics. Start by practicing on surfing maps specifically designed for beginners, such as 'surf_easy' or 'surf_legacy'. These maps often have gentle slopes that allow newcomers to get a feel for the movement mechanics without overwhelming them. Utilize the following tips:
- Keep your speed steady: Momentum is key in surfing. Avoid abrupt movements that can cause you to lose speed.
- Lean into the turns: When approaching a curve, lean your mouse in the direction of the surf to maintain your arc.
Once you're more comfortable with basic movements, it's time to refine your skills and tackle more advanced maps. One effective technique to improve your surfing is to practice strafe jumping, which allows for greater control and speed. Here are some tricks for advanced surfing:
- Adjust your crosshair: Keep your crosshair at eye level to anticipate the next slope better.
- Experiment with different settings: Tweak your mouse sensitivity and key bindings to find the perfect setup that suits your play style.
By consistently practicing these techniques, you'll not only enhance your surfing skills but also enjoy a more dynamic gameplay experience.
What Makes CSGO Surf Maps So Addictive?
Several factors contribute to the addictiveness of CSGO Surf Maps, primarily the thrilling sense of freedom they offer. Unlike standard gameplay, where players are often confined to combat situations, surf maps allow players to navigate intricate, specially designed ramps and surfaces that defy traditional movement mechanics. This unique mechanic not only enhances player mobility but also creates a dynamic gaming experience that encourages exploration and skill-based challenges. As players master the art of surfing, they experience a sense of achievement and a desire to improve, keeping them coming back for more.
Moreover, the community surrounding CSGO Surf Maps plays a significant role in their popularity. Players often share their best tricks, scores, and routes through forums and social media, creating a culture of competition and camaraderie. Custom servers dedicated to surfing often feature leaderboards, friendly competitions, and regular events, further enhancing player engagement. This social aspect of surfing, combined with its inherent skill ceiling, ensures that players remain invested, continually striving for higher ranks and more difficult challenges to conquer.
